14. Frugivoria por Tapirus terrestris em três regiões do Pantanal, Brasil
Tapirus terrestris (Linnaeus 1758) is the largest terrestrial Neotropical mammal. Its diet consists of leaves, fruits and buds, and it is able to ingest seeds without damaging them; enhancing, in this way, seed dispersion.
